Why Special Shoes Matter for Cosmetology School

Cosmetology school means standing, walking, and sometimes rushing around. Your feet need support and protection. The right shoes keep you comfortable all day and prevent tired feet or injuries. They also help you look professional.

Key Features to Look For

When you shop for cosmetology school shoes, keep these things in mind:

  • Comfort is King: This is the most important feature. Look for shoes with good cushioning. Your feet will thank you after long hours of standing.
  • Supportive Soles: Shoes with arch support help your feet stay happy. This is especially good if you have flat feet or high arches.
  • Non-Slip Soles: Salons can sometimes get wet. Non-slip soles give you good grip and prevent dangerous slips and falls.
  • Easy to Clean: You’ll be working with hair products and maybe even some color. Shoes that are easy to wipe down are a lifesaver.
  • Durability: You want shoes that will last through your entire program. Look for well-made shoes that can handle daily wear.
  • Closed-Toe Design: Most schools require closed-toe shoes for safety. This protects your feet from dropped tools or chemicals.

Important Materials

The materials your shoes are made from make a big difference in how they feel and how long they last.

  • Leather: Genuine leather is a great choice. It’s durable, breathable, and molds to your foot over time. It’s also easy to clean.
  • Synthetic Leather: This is a good, often more affordable, option. It can be durable and easy to clean, but might not be as breathable as real leather.
  • Mesh: Some shoes have mesh panels. These help with airflow, keeping your feet cooler and drier.
  • Rubber Soles: Rubber soles are excellent for grip and cushioning. They absorb shock well.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Some things make shoes better, while others can make them less ideal.

  • Good Quality Stitching: Look for neat, strong stitching. This shows the shoe is made well and will hold up. Loose or uneven stitching can mean the shoe might fall apart.
  • Padded Inserts: Extra padding in the insole makes a huge difference in comfort. Shoes with thin, hard insoles won’t be as comfortable.
  • Flexible Soles: Soles that bend easily with your foot allow for natural movement. Stiff soles can make walking feel awkward and tiring.
  • Breathability: Shoes that let your feet breathe prevent sweat and odor. Stale, sweaty feet are uncomfortable and can lead to problems.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about how you’ll use your shoes every day.

  • All-Day Wear: You’ll be on your feet for hours. Your shoes need to be comfortable from your first class to your last.
  • Standing and Walking: You’ll stand at a station, walk to different classrooms, and move around the salon floor. Shoes should support you through all of this.
  • Protection: They protect your feet from spills and dropped items.
  • Professional Look: Clean, well-kept shoes contribute to a professional image, which is important in the beauty industry.

Q: Should I buy shoes that are too big to wear thicker socks?

A: No, it’s better to buy shoes that fit well. If you need extra cushioning, look for shoes with good support or consider adding insoles.

Q: How important is it that the shoes are easy to clean?

A: It’s very important. You’ll be working with hair products, so shoes that wipe clean easily will stay looking good.

Q: Can I wear athletic shoes to cosmetology school?

A: Some schools allow them if they meet the requirements for being closed-toe and non-slip. However, dedicated comfort shoes are often a better choice for long hours.

Q: What if my school has a specific dress code for shoes?

A: Always check your school’s dress code first. They might have rules about color or style.

Q: How much should I expect to spend on cosmetology school shoes?

A: Prices can vary, but investing in a good, comfortable pair will likely cost between $50 and $150. Quality often means a higher price.

Q: How do I break in new shoes?

A: Wear them for short periods at home before your first long day at school. This helps them mold to your feet and prevents blisters.
